THE EFFECT OF SERVICE QUALITY AND SALES PROMOTION ON CUSTOMER LOYALTY MEDIATED PURCHASE DECISIONS (Case Study on Madinashop Lamongan Online Store)

This study aims to determine the effect of service quality and sales promotion on purchasing decisions mediated by customer loyalty at the Madinashop Lamongan online store. The sample in this study was 200 respondents. In this study, the population was 402. The data collection method in this study used the method of distributing questionnaires on Googlefoam to customers. The data analysis technique used was the first outer model analysis consisting of Convergent Validity Test, Discriminant Validity Test, Avarage Variance Extracted (AVE), Composite Reliability Test and Crombach's Alpha. The second test used an inner model analysis, namely the Determinaton Coefficient (R-Square), Path Coefficient. Based on the validity test and reliability test, the results of this study indicate that service quality has a significant positive effect on purchasing decisions, sales promotions have a significant positive effect on purchasing decisions, service quality has a significant positive effect on purchasing decisions through customer loyalty, sales promotions have a significant positive effect on purchasing decisions through customer loyalty .
